Simon Featherstone was educated at Whitgift School and Lincoln College, Oxford.
He joined the Foreign and Commonwealth Office in 1980 and after language training at SOAS and in Hong Kong served in Beijing, Brussels and Shanghai. He was British ambassador to Switzerland and non-resident ambassador to Liechtenstein 2004-2008, the Prime Minister"s International Representative on Energy Issues in 2008, United Kingdom director for the 2010 Shanghai Expo (where the United Kingdom pavilion won the award for best pavilion design) and was British High Commissioner to Malaysia from October 2010 until ill health forced him to retire in May 2014.
